Britain: The Russian forces move to the defense situation in Ukraine

The Russian ground forces have made a significant shift in the previous six weeks, shifting to a defensive posture in the majority of the locations along the Ukrainian front line, according to the British Ministry of Defense.

In a post sent via the social networking site “Twitter” today, Friday, the British Ministry of Defense stated that this was owing to Moscow’s most realistic assessment, which was that the poorly prepared Ukrainian military merely enhanced defensive operations.

She claimed that Russia has increased the number of unprepared, poorly-trained, and even incapable of engaging in offensive operations soldiers in its formations on the right bank of the Jeresson region.

According to the ministry, there was a significant manpower shortage for Russian army combat units in the Khaison region in September 2022. As a result of the mobilisation of well-trained soldiers, the Russian army leadership made the decision to concentrate its efforts on defending the occupied sites. The ministry also stated that even if Russia is successful in promoting long-term defensive lines in Ukraine, its operational design will still be at risk.

According to the British Ministry of Defense, Russia must upgrade its mobile, high-quality forces in order to counter Ukrainian advancements effectively and conduct massive offensive operations.
